For over 22 years, Halau Nā Pualei o Likolehua has proudly hosted the Nā Lani ʻEhā performance, honoring the four royals: Kalākaua, Leleiohoku, Liliʻuokalani, and Likelike. We are thrilled to bring this event to you and excited to continue this cherished tradition, celebrating the legacy of our beloved royals through hula, mele, and oli.
Nā Lani ʻEhā will include performances by:
Hālau Ke Kiaʻi O Ka Lamakū | Kawika Mersberg
Ka Pā Hula ʻO Kawaihoʻomalu | Kū Koanui-Souza
Nā kāne o Nā Pualei O Likolehua | Niuliʻi Heine
Nā wahine o Nā Pualei O Likolehua | Niuliʻi Heine
and feature music by Holunape.
